## Tuning

The receipt mailer (Almsgate) batches donation receipts and sends through the Thornquay relay. On-call: if the queue backs up, resist the urge to crank batch size — the relay rate-limits per connection, and bigger batches just mean bigger retries. Scale worker count first, then shorten the flush interval. Dedupe window must stay longer than the retry horizon or donors get duplicate receipts, which generates tickets. All knobs live in one place and are read at worker start. Current production values follow.

tuning table, kajop-yafof:
QUOTAS = {
    "wenath": 10,
    "ulaael": 5,
}

## Authentication

Upgrading Quillbus from 3.x to 4.x rotates the broker admin credentials. Old basic-auth logins stop working the moment the migration job finishes. All admin API calls post-upgrade must use bearer auth against the new control plane. Do not reuse pre-upgrade tokens; they are revoked on cutover. For the duration of the upgrade window, authenticate with the token below.

session JWT of fajof-bahop = eyJhbGciOiJIUzI1NiIsInR5cCI6IkpXVCJ9.eyJzdWIiOiIqgHoPSIn0.DAyxzh8y

Management Meeting Minutes — Joint Venture Proposal

Attendees: R. Okafor, L. Brandt, S. Venn. Apologies: T. Maris.

Discussion centred on the proposed joint venture with Calderly Group to co-develop the Skylark logistics platform. Lena flagged IP ownership as the sticking point; Sam felt the revenue split was workable. Agreed to draft heads of terms before the board session. Confidential planning note recorded below.

confidential, kahog-bawif: The northern region missed its Pramir quota by 20.0 percent last quarter. Casaxek Freight plans to lower the Fraion list price by 41.5 percent in December. The finance team signed off on a budget of $236.4 million for Project Druius. The renewal with Fenysix Partners closes at $91.3 million a year, 2.1 percent below the last contract.

Subject: Holiday opening hours

All contractors: Hollandale Point runs reduced hours from 23 Dec to 2 Jan. Building open 08:00–16:00 weekdays only. No access on public holidays. Front desk unstaffed after 14:00 — plan deliveries accordingly. Loading dock closes at 13:00 daily over this period. Side entrance on Ferriby Lane stays locked throughout. For access during reduced hours, use the door code below.

door code, tajof-kageg: bdg-QVDCE-3